SOAP to REST Conversion

Prev Next

Convert from Aspire’s External SOAP API to Aspire’s External REST API.

Authentication differences 

The SOAP API uses a static username and password configured by Aspire CARE to retrieve a token per Entity Service.

The REST API uses a Bearer token that has expiration dates. You can retrieve these tokens from /Authorization with a user-generated  ClientID and  Secret. For more information, see Authentication & Authorization.

Specific Object Equivalents in Aspire Production

Select the following image to enlarge it, and reference the table below for the links to an object's SOAP and REST equivalent endpoints. 

Links to specific object's SOAP and REST equivalent endpoints in Aspire Production:

ObjectSOAPREST Equivalent EndPoint
CompaniesCompanies ServiceCompanies
ContactsContacts ServiceContacts
Pay Schedules
Pay Rates
DepositsDeposits ServiceBank Deposits
InvoicesARInvoicesInvoices
Invoice Batches
Branches
Properties
Payment Terms
Item AllocationInventoryTransactions ServiceItem Allocations
Receipts
Work Tickets
Opportunity Services
Services
Service Types
Divisions
Catalog Items
Catalog Item Categories
Unit Types
OpportunitiesOpportunities ServiceOpportunities
PaymentsPayments ServicePayments
Branches
Contacts
Divisions
PropertiesProperties ServiceProperties
Property Contacts
Property Statuses
Localities
Purchase ReceiptsPurchases ServiceReceipts
Vendors
Receipt Statuses
Inventory Locations
Work Ticket TimeTimeEntries ServiceWork Ticket Times
Branches
UsersUsers ServiceUsers
VendorsVendors ServiceVendors
Work TicketsWorkTickets ServiceWork Tickets
Opportunity Services
Opportunities
Properties
Property Groups
Contacts
Regions
Work Ticket Visits
Routes